How to Convert BNB to NOK on Bybit

Bybit offers a seamless process for converting BNB to NOK. Users can navigate to the conversion section of the platform, select BNB as the source currency and NOK as the target, and enter the amount—such as 10 BNB. The platform then displays the current rate and the total NOK amount, along with any applicable fees.

Here are the general steps to perform a conversion:

  • Log in to your Bybit account and go to the 'Convert' or 'Exchange' section.
  • Choose BNB as the asset you wish to convert.
  • Select NOK as the fiat currency you want to receive.
  • Enter the amount (e.g., 10 BNB) and review the estimated conversion rate.
  • Confirm the transaction and complete the conversion.

Tax Considerations for Crypto Conversions in Norway

Norwegian tax authorities treat cryptocurrency as a financial asset, and conversions to fiat may trigger taxable events. Investors are advised to keep accurate records of their transactions, including dates and values in NOK. Using platforms like Bybit that provide detailed transaction history can simplify tax reporting.

It's also important to note that the Norwegian Tax Administration has issued guidelines on crypto taxation, emphasizing the need for proper documentation. For those converting 10 BNB or any other amount, understanding the tax implications is essential to avoid legal complications.
